Health Service

Waikato Hospital is a teaching hospital and the major tertiary referral centre providing specialised and emergency healthcare for the Waikato and Te Manawi Taki or Midlands area, with a catchment population of 900,000 people. It is the only major hospital in New Zealand to offer all surgical specialties on one campus and is the major trauma hospital for the central North Island. The cardiology department has state-of the-art facilities.

The Location

Based in Hamilton, the third largest city in the North Island. It is 1½ hours from Auckland via a new expressway, and offers a great lifestyle. As the largest employer in Hamilton, there is a varied and approachable social network based around the hospital. It is within easy reach of both west coast surfing and east coast leisure beaches. Ski-fields and hot pools are a few hours away, and there are outstanding opportunities for hiking, fishing, biking and many other outdoor activities, providing plenty of options for recreation.
